About the role

Tasks

  • Install, replace, and maintain he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ems, including furnaces (oil, electric, natural gas), hot water boilers, heat pumps, central and ductless air conditioners, as well as oil tanks.
  • Perform startup, calibration, and performance testing of installed equipment.
  • Fabricate and adjust sheet metal transitions on-site or in the service vehicle to ensure safe and compliant installations.
  • Dismantle, remove, and recycle old oil systems, including boilers and tanks.
  • Replace and maintain HVAC accessories such as humidifiers, air purifiers, and air filters.
  • Strictly adhere to current installation codes and standards (e.g., B-149, B-139) and company policies.
  • Provide professional customer service by addressing technical questions about system operation and maintenance.
  • Accurately complete installation reports, compliance documents, and responsibly manage tools and the service vehicle.
  • Perform any other related tasks.
